Transaction efa0d3aabef35493a0a23e17ec618f00e75dc484d57b2d1d59a8512050ae7a26
1 Input
1 Output
-
efa0d3aabef35493a0a23e17ec618f00e75dc484d57b2d1d59a8512050ae7a26:0
- value
- 18281384
- script pubkey
- OP_0 OP_PUSHBYTES_20 c88c7683ac5f2e36ab383bb2745b6ce5eb20c188
- address
- bc1qezx8dqavtuhrd2ec8we8gkmvuh4jpsvg2a3fk8